Apple announced on Monday that long-tenured chief executive officer Tim Cook will step down, with current senior vice president of hardware engineering John Ternus appointed as his successor. The consumer technology giant, which became one of the few public firms globally to reach a $4 trillion market capitalization in 2023, built that valuation on the enduring success of its flagship iPhone line, which Cook expanded into a foundation for high-growth segments including wearables, digital services, and digital health over his tenure. The leadership transition comes as the broader tech industry shifts rapidly to AI-integrated products, with Apple facing growing investor pressure to articulate a cohesive long-term AI strategy that drives new product categories and revenue streams. While Apple has rolled out a suite of on-device AI features across its iPhone, Mac, and iPad lines in recent quarters, it has yet to disclose a formal plan for AI to expand its product portfolio and monetization pipeline. Ternus, a 23-year Apple veteran who has led its hardware engineering division since 2021, is expected to oversee upcoming launches including the firm’s first foldable iPhone, projected for September 2024, and development of reported new AI-enabled form factors including smart glasses, camera-equipped AirPods, and wearable AI pendants.

The leadership selection signals a deliberate strategic prioritization of integrated hardware-software-AI development as Apple’s core competitive moat, a divergence from the cloud-first, software-heavy AI investment strategy adopted by many peer large-cap tech firms. Apple’s custom in-house silicon design, overseen by Ternus’ hardware division, delivers a 35% to 40% efficiency advantage for on-device AI processing relative to competing devices using off-the-shelf chips from third-party semiconductor vendors, per independent industry performance tests. The global AI consumer hardware market is forecast to expand at a 38% compound annual growth rate through 2030, creating a $270 billion addressable market for new form factors including wearable AI devices, smart glasses, and AI-integrated personal computing products. The succession plan has reduced near-term leadership uncertainty for the $4 trillion firm, with 82% of surveyed institutional investors indicating they view Ternus as a low-risk, logical successor, according to Wedbush Securities research. Parallel competitive moves across the industry, including Qualcomm’s launch of dedicated AI wearable chips and OpenAI’s partnership with former Apple design chief Jony Ive on new AI hardware, underscore the accelerating industry race to capture share in the emerging AI hardware market.

Over the past decade, Apple’s strategy has centered on expanding its global installed user base to drive high-margin services revenue, but the generative AI shift has created material risks of the firm’s premium hardware becoming a commodity distribution channel for third-party AI services if it fails to define a differentiated AI value proposition, former Apple senior executive and iPod co-creator Tony Fadell noted earlier this year. Ternus’ deep hardware engineering background aligns with a growing consensus among tech strategists that on-device AI processing, rather than cloud-reliant large language models, will be the defining differentiator for premium consumer tech products over the next 3 to 5 years, delivering superior user privacy, lower latency, and reduced recurring cloud infrastructure costs for hardware vendors. The leadership selection also allows Apple to avoid the tens of billions of dollars in cloud capital expenditures that pure-play AI software firms are currently committing to, as D.A. Davidson managing director Gil Luria points out: instead of competing on generic large language model development, Apple can position its premium hardware ecosystem as the preferred distribution channel for best-in-class AI models, capturing high margin revenue without taking on the elevated R&D and capital expenditure risk of unproven AI software development. In the near term, Ternus’ proven track record of product execution reduces implementation risk for upcoming high-impact launches including the foldable iPhone and recently launched low-cost MacBook Neo, which are projected to drive 8% to 10% upside to Apple’s hardware revenue in fiscal 2025, per Wedbush estimates. In the long term, however, Ternus will need to articulate a clear platform strategy for AI that avoids the risk of Apple becoming a passive distribution layer for third-party AI services, according to IDC analyst Francisco Jeronimo. Market participants should monitor two key metrics over the next 12 to 24 months to assess the success of Apple’s AI strategy: first, the share of new product launches that include proprietary, differentiated on-device AI features, and second, the firm’s ability to capture AI-related revenue either via embedded feature price premiums or ecosystem revenue-sharing agreements with AI model providers. The broader industry shift to AI-integrated hardware also creates material upside opportunities for semiconductor suppliers focused on on-device AI processing, as well as component makers for new form factors including smart glasses and wearable AI devices.
